Farmer booked in Bolangir elephant death sparks questions over forest department probe
Bhubaneswar, May 25 -- The death of an elephant due to electrocution in Chanutmal village under Odisha's Muribahal Range has sparked controversy after a farmer was named as an accused in the case, raising serious questions about the Forest Department's investigation.
Reports indicate that the elephant died on April 30, allegedly due to a lack of coordination between the Forest Department and the Electricity Department. Instead of holding departmental lapses accountable, the Forest Department registered a case against farmer Sanjeeb Kumar Putel, and a Non-Bailable Warrant (NBW) has been issued against him. Warrants have also been issued against linesman Ajit Taria and Junior Electrical Engineer Mohammed Junaid.
